Minimizing non-decreasing separable objective functions for the unit-time open shop scheduling problem

Article Abstract:

A polyhedron scheduling process for unit time operations of parallel machines and open shop machine problems is constructed. This process aims at minimizing non-decreasing separable objective function of time taken for completing jobs.
